NOTD: Paparazzi Don't Preach & Spit Fire





Hi Guys!

Today is one of those days that I get a random urge to paint my nails. I don't actually paint them all that often because I always end up picking or peeling it off. I have no idea but it's a weird habit I do when I'm bored at work or in class. Anyways, I am determined not to ruin these. The color I have on is called Paparazzi Don't Preach by Nicole OPI.  It was part of the Kardashian Kolors Collection for this past spring. It is a lovely light rosy peach color. It is almost like a nude but with peachy pink tones in it. It is one of my all time favorite quick and easy colors because I think it works for every season and is such a great color. On my middle and ring fingers, I have added a coat of glitter just for the heck of it. I use Pure Ice Spit Fire glitter polish. I like this glitter polish because it is cute and not overwhelming. I find a lot of glitters to be too much and this one is perfect.

NOTD May 28th 2013: CoverGirl Outlast Glosstinis

Hi Guys!
I have found the absolute perfect summer nail polish! I know you're probably sitting there thinking "hmm okay Rena I don't think so.." But I think this color is amazing and is going to be on my nails all summer. It is Covergirl Outlast Glosstinis in Bahama Mama


It is this perfect corally shimmery pink color! I think it is going to look even nicer than it does now when I get tan. Also it hasn't chipped yet which is amazing because my nail polish normally doesn't last longer than a few hours. I tend to pick them all off once one of them chips and they are still going strong!


I think the packaging is really nice too! It is actually a really tiny bottle but I don't think you can tell in the pictures. I like it because it was easy to throw in my purse and bring to work. It was only $1.99 at CVS. The brush was a good size; it took me three brush strokes a nail. Also you don't really need to do two coats with this nail polish. I did it anyways but it really looks nice with only one too!




Overall, I am very happy with this polish! I think the color is great, the last is going strong and the brush was lovely. I am going to be trying more Covergirl nail polishes in the near future so be ready for it!
